What is Recycling Innovation Index?

A measure of the level of innovation in recycling processes and technologies, reflecting industry leadership and advancement.

What is the standard formula?

(Total Innovations Implemented / Total Operations) * 100

Recycling Innovation Index Interpretation

A high Recycling Innovation Index reflects a company's robust commitment to sustainability and effective waste management practices. Conversely, a low index may indicate stagnation in recycling initiatives or insufficient investment in innovative solutions. Ideal targets should be set based on industry benchmarks and organizational goals, aiming for continuous improvement.

  • Above 75 – Leading in recycling innovation and sustainability
  • 50–75 – Moderate performance; potential for enhancement
  • Below 50 – Urgent need for strategic realignment and innovation

Common Pitfalls

Many organizations underestimate the importance of data-driven decision-making in recycling initiatives.

  • Failing to invest in technology can hinder innovation. Without modern tools, companies may struggle to track recycling metrics accurately, leading to poor strategic decisions.
  • Neglecting employee training on recycling practices can reduce effectiveness. Staff may not understand the importance of their roles in the recycling process, leading to lower participation rates.
  • Overlooking stakeholder engagement can limit innovation. When companies fail to involve suppliers and customers in recycling initiatives, they miss valuable insights and collaboration opportunities.
  • Ignoring regulatory changes can result in compliance issues. Companies must stay informed about evolving environmental regulations to avoid penalties and reputational damage.

Improvement Levers

Enhancing the Recycling Innovation Index requires a proactive approach to innovation and collaboration across the organization.

  • Invest in advanced recycling technologies to streamline processes. Automation and AI can improve efficiency, reduce costs, and enhance tracking capabilities.
  • Foster a culture of innovation by encouraging employee ideas. Regular brainstorming sessions can lead to creative solutions that drive recycling initiatives forward.
  • Collaborate with external partners to share best practices. Engaging with industry leaders can provide valuable insights and accelerate innovation.
  • Implement regular training programs to educate staff on recycling importance. Empowering employees with knowledge can increase participation and improve outcomes.

Recycling Innovation Index Case Study Example

A mid-sized manufacturing firm faced increasing pressure to enhance its sustainability profile. The Recycling Innovation Index had stagnated at 45, indicating a need for significant improvement. This situation threatened their market position, as customers increasingly favored environmentally responsible suppliers. To address this, the company launched a comprehensive recycling initiative, focusing on innovative materials and processes. They established partnerships with local recycling firms to develop new methods for reusing materials, which not only improved their index but also reduced waste disposal costs. Within a year, the Recycling Innovation Index rose to 70, significantly enhancing their brand image and attracting new clients interested in sustainable practices.
